What is the first step in beginning a campaign?

The first step of a campaign is to outline a set of goals. Determine if this a campaign to reach new customers, increase brand loyalty and repeat patronage, increase average ticket sale, or introduce something new for your business.

What is a campaign example?

1. Coca-Cola's Share a Coke Campaign. Coke started its Share a Coke campaign by replacing its brand name on the bottle of Coke with 150 popular names and adding the “Share a Coke” tagline.

What are the 6 phases of campaign?

The U.S. military's dominant paradigm for operations is a six-phase planning construct, consisting of phase 0 (shape), phase I (deter), phase II (seize initiative), phase III (dominate), phase IV (stabilize), and finally, phase V (enable civil authority).

What are the basic concepts of campaign?

A campaign concept ties together all elements of a campaign—it's a hook or idea that convinces your audience that now is the time to take action. Concepts give your audiences something to care about and a message to get behind. Without them, audiences might not understand what action you're asking them to take or why.

What is a campaign timeline?

A timeline is especially important for campaigns because campaigns have a specific start and end date. A timeline keeps the whole team informed and on track to complete tasks on time. It also creates a good visual of the campaign as a whole and how all the elements come together to create a successful campaign.
